As a receiver you'll be catching the ball a lot, so practice catching as much as you can. university of tampa bsn programWebJul 8, 2011 · Have the kids stand in a line, 6 feet away. Instruct the kids to hold their hands up in front of their body and form a diamond with their fingers. Gently throw a chest-high ball to the first player and instruct him to catch, tuck the ball and then throw it back to you. Repeat with each player in the line.
